Teaching an entire collection of poetry was something that I had considered, but did not see the full benefits from until reading and working through Smith’s Counting Descent from start to finish. See what Clint Smith will be attending and learn more about the event taking place Nov 11, 2018 - Apr 18, 2021 in Mass Poetry. I begin the exploration of Counting Descent by having students examine the physical text first. The concept is pretty simple, take one poem and pass it every 90 seconds or so with each person adding to the annotations.
